noun

  1. (archaic, form-of, plural)plural of sister
    “My wyfe to have my dwelling house during her widowhood, that is to say, the hall, the parlor, and the small seller: to my sistren Catheryn and Ellen Tyrry their grinding in my myll during their lives, paying noo toll nor multhe money.”
    “2003 April 16 (airdate). Angel (TV series), episode "The Magic Bullet" LORNE: Blessings and moon pies, brethren and sistren!”
    “I see many of the brethren and the sistren are in the same place I was the other night, when Tatyana commented on my gloom.”
    “Among my brethren and sistren in incubation I count the folks working at places like idealab, betaworks, alleycorp, as well as certain current and former university venture lab specialists I hold in high esteem.”
  2. (figuratively, plural, plural-only)The (female) body of members, especially of a sorority or religious order.
    “[…] teachers, parents, and above all his classmates the seething masses of dutiful zombies and sistren of the Evervirgin Sorority.”
  3. (Rastafari)A close female friend, family member, or comrade.
    “Come out of the dark and come into the light, sistren.”

Definitions from Wiktionary, CC BY-SA.

Etymology

See the etymology of the corresponding lemma form. Analysable as sister + -en (plural ending).
